Another Take on 1970

Artist Song
Eric Burdon & The Animals  Spill the Wine (#3)  
Creedence Clearwater Revival  Lookin' Out My Back Door (#2) 
Christie  Yellow River (#23) 
R. Dean Taylor  Indiana Wants Me (#5) 
Crosby Stills Nash and Young  Ohio (#14) 
Crow  Cottage Cheese (#56) 
The Guess Who  Hand Me Down World (#17) 
The Who  Summertime Blues (#27) 
Frijid Pink  Sing a Song For Freedom (#55) 
Andy Kim  Be My Baby (#17) 
100 Proof Aged in Soul  Somebody's Been Sleeping (#8) 
The Impressions  Check Out Your Mind (#28) 
The 5th Diimension  Save The Country (#27) 
Sugarloaf  Green Eyed Lady (#3) 
Mashmakhan  As The Years Go By (#31) 
Charles Wright  Express Yourself (#12) 
The Assembled Multitude  Overture From Tommy (A Rock Opera) (#16) 
Brian Hyland  Gypsy Woman (#3) 
Alive & Kicking  Tighter & Tighter (#7) 
Neil Young & Crazy Horse  Cinnamon Girl (#55) 
Al DeLory  Song From M*A*S*H (#70) 
The Poppy Family  That's Where I Went Wrong (#29) 
Linda Rondstadt  Long Long Time (#25) 

Comment:

A look at the second half of 1970. The mix is available for download as a zip file of all the tracks in individual mp3 files (click on the first song title). The times were often focused on the war in Vietnam and some of these songs reflect that part of the equation (see tracks 5, 9, & 13).Some songs that didn't make the cut: Only Love Can Break Your Heart by Neil Young, Our House and Teach Your Children Well by CSN&Y, Patches by Clarence Carter, Border Song by Elton John, Something by Shirley Bassey, The Wonder of You by Elvis Presley, Cracklin Rosie or Solitary Man (charted twice) by Neil Diamond, I'm Losing You by Rare Earth, I Who Have Nothing by Tom Jones, It's Only Make Believe by Glen Campbell, and Hello Darlin' by Conway Twitty.
